#c0840c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c0840c is composed of 75.3% red, 51.8%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.3% magenta, 93.8%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 40 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 40%. #c0840c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#810900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#c0840c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070500 is the darkest color, while #fefb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c0840c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6762 is the less saturated color, while #c88704 is the most saturated one.
